Top competition website builder Secrets
At amount 6 is Woorise which makes making competitions like quizzes and surveys a doddle. It has many of the belongings you’d be expecting: the Drag-and-fall, the templates, the ease of use and integration with all your social; you can do stuff in several languages and focus on certain nations; the list goes on… we predict it’s fantastic. Th